What Is a Fusebox?

Your fusebox is the center for your home’s electricity. It distributes power to all your circuits and protects your home from electrical faults. 

A modern fusebox usually includes:

  • RCDs (Residual Current Devices) that prevent shocks and reduce fire risks.
  • SPD (Surge protection device) that protects your home from an electrical surge.
  • Metal casing which is to help prevent the spread of fire.

Older fuseboxes may not have these protections and can pose a serious safety risk.

Signs You Might Need an Upgrade

Here are some common warning signs that your fusebox could be due for an upgrade:

  • Frequent Tripping - If your switches keep tripping when using normal appliances, it could mean your fusebox is struggling to handle modern electrical demands.
  • Old or Outdated Fusebox - Fuseboxes over 25 years old may not meet current safety standards.
  • No RCD Protection - Homes without RCDs are at higher risk of electric shocks and fire.
  • Burn Marks or Flickering Lights - Visible damage or lights flickering can be a sign of serious electrical issues.
  • Adding New Appliances or Renovations - If you’ve added a kitchen extension, EV charger, or other high-demand appliances, your old fusebox might not cope or have space for additional circuits.

Why Upgrading Is a Good Idea

Upgrading your fusebox can:

  • Improve safety for you and your family
  • Prevent electrical faults and fires
  • Allow more modern electrical usage without problems
  • Increase your home’s value for resale
